Blackberry Touch Screen Storm

After the mixed reviews and not so great performance of the Blackberry’s first touch screen mobile phone Storm, the new Storm 2 is getting some better reviews.

The first release was more hyped and surely performed much poorly compared to the Apple iPhone. There were several issues, including poor screen response time, poor battery life, lack of good apps etc.

While the phone performed subnormal, many users blamed Verizon for poor quality of call connections, frequently dropped calls etc.

The Storm 2, leased after about a year, was built on a much stable version on the operating system. From the few minutes I played with it, I found that the response of the touch screen was definitely an improvement.

The calls were much stable and I could switch easily between applications, internet applications & any incoming calls. Personally I also felt that the call quality was much better than the first Storm.
